How can batteries help the Nordic energy grid?
Support for intermittent renewables: With the increasing share of solar and wind power in the Nordic energy mix, batteries can store excess energy generated during peak production times and release it when renewable generation is low, further enhancing grid stability.

How does the Nordic power system work?
Besides thermal constraints, grid stability and other technical aspects also set limits for how to utilize the grid. A significant and ever-increasing share of generation in the Nordic power system comes from wind and solar power, which connect to the grid using converters.

What does an EPC do?
The EPC is responsible for engineering and design, procurement of wind turbines and other balance of plant equipment and materials, and construction and commissioning of generation facilities.
What are EPC activities?
EPC activities (e.g., design and engineering) may occur at the same time as project development tasks (e.g., finalization of legal agreements). A typical EPC's functions in the process of commissioning an energy project can be broadly categorized as: engineering, procurement, and construction.
Does a wind energy project have economic viability?
A wind energy project's economic viability often depends on obtaining certain benefits provided under federal and state law for renewable-resources energy projects. Federal production tax credits (PTC) and investment tax credits are available to wind projects at certain rates and based upon the project's construction and procurement schedule.
